Want to try your hand at paddling a dragon boat? Opportunities abound in the South Sound.
The Olympia Sea Otters have practices Wednesdays at 5:30 p.m. and Sundays at 1 p.m. at Swantown Marina, 1500 Marine Drive N.E., Dock A, Olympia. The first three times you paddle with the group are free. No registration in advance or experience are required. All equipment will be provided. Call 360-561-3363 or 360-491-9141 for more information.
All practices for the Tacoma Dragon Boat Association are open to the public and for paddlers of any experience, ages 18 and older. If you are younger than 18, a parent must accompany you on all paddles. The group practices Sundays at 3:30 p.m., Mondays and Wednesdays at 6 p.m. and Saturdays at 8:30 a.m. The first three times you paddle are free. Paddles, life jackets and instructions are all available at the practice site, Johnny’s Dock Restaurant and Marina, 1900 E. D St., Tacoma. For more information, call 253-970-8322.
